Summary

My friend, Amie Stockstill, is an entrepreneur, pioneer, and the founder of Let's Echo. She is passionate about helping women find their voice and developing confidence in who God created them to be. In our interview, which is broken up into two episodes (episode 2 releasing next Wednesday), she reminds us of the importance of standing on God's word, stewarding our gifts with excellence, the importance of investing in ourselves, and the importance of standing out in today's culture.
